Autobiography Memories and Experiences, Volume 1 by Moncure D. Conway is a captivating and insightful read. Conway skillfully recounts his life experiences, from his childhood in Virginia to his time as a Unitarian minister and abolitionist in the years leading up to the Civil War. His vivid descriptions and keen observations bring historical events and figures to life, making the reader feel as though they are experiencing them alongside him.

What sets this autobiography apart is Conway's introspective musings on religion, philosophy, and social justice. He grapples with questions of faith, the nature of good and evil, and the importance of standing up for what is right, even in the face of adversity. His honesty and vulnerability create a deep connection with the reader, making his journey of self-discovery all the more meaningful.

Overall, Autobiography Memories and Experiences, Volume 1 is a thought-provoking and inspiring book that offers a unique window into the life of a remarkable individual. Conway's eloquent prose and thoughtful reflections make this autobiography a must-read for anyone interested in history, philosophy, or the human experience.

Book Description:
Moncure Daniel Conway was an American abolitionist, Unitarian, clergyman and author. This first volume of his autobiography covers roughly the years of his birth through the end of the US Civil War.
